HESSLER, Ralph F., age 87 of Fairfield, died Sunday May 29, 2011 in Mercy Hospital of Fairfield. He was born in Hamilton, Ohio on August 12, 1923 the son of Frank J. and Clara Ann (Dornberger) Hessler and was a 1941 graduate of Hamilton Catholic High School. Mr. Hessler served in the US Army during WWII. On November 22, 1956 in St. Joseph Church he married Hildegarde "Hilda" C. Diewald. He had been owner operator of Hessler's Mens Shop, worked as a sales Representative for Heublein Liquors and was owner operator of Hessy's Tap Room. A member of St. John Neumann Church he also was a member of the K of C Father Butler Council, B.P.O.E # 93, and the American Legion Post # 138 .
Survivors include his wife, Hilda; a brother, Frank (Shirley) Hessler; three sisters, Dolores Motzer, Ruth Ann Beckman, and Mary Lou Cox; three brothers-in-law. Ted "Kathy", and Walter "Catherine" Diewald and Ed Nardini.
He was preceded in death by three brothers, Harold, Lawrence and Robert "Sug" Hessler; a sister –in-law, Ann Louise Nardini.
